File: wp-includes/php-ai-client/src/Builders/PromptBuilder.php
-
Adds message parts to the current message.
Used by 0 functions | Uses 1 function | Source: wp-includes/php-ai-client/src/Builders/PromptBuilder.php:198 -
Adds conversation history messages.
Used by 0 functions | Uses 0 functions | Source: wp-includes/php-ai-client/src/Builders/PromptBuilder.php:216 -
Sets the model to use for generation.
Used by 0 functions | Uses 1 function | Source: wp-includes/php-ai-client/src/Builders/PromptBuilder.php:233 -
Sets preferred models to evaluate in order.
Used by 0 functions | Uses 3 functions | Source: wp-includes/php-ai-client/src/Builders/PromptBuilder.php:256 -
Sets the model configuration.
Used by 0 functions | Uses 1 function | Source: wp-includes/php-ai-client/src/Builders/PromptBuilder.php:301 -
Sets the provider to use for generation.
Used by 0 functions | Uses 0 functions | Source: wp-includes/php-ai-client/src/Builders/PromptBuilder.php:320 -
Sets the system instruction.
Used by 0 functions | Uses 0 functions | Source: wp-includes/php-ai-client/src/Builders/PromptBuilder.php:336 -
Adds a function response to the current message.
Used by 0 functions | Uses 2 functions | Source: wp-includes/php-ai-client/src/Builders/PromptBuilder.php:184 -
classPromptBuilder
Fluent builder for constructing AI prompts.
Used by 0 functions | Uses 0 functions | Source: wp-includes/php-ai-client/src/Builders/PromptBuilder.php:50 -
Constructor.
Used by 2 functions | Uses 2 functions | Source: wp-includes/php-ai-client/src/Builders/PromptBuilder.php:95 -
methodPromptBuilder::__clone()
Creates a deep clone of this builder.
Used by 0 functions | Uses 0 functions | Source: wp-includes/php-ai-client/src/Builders/PromptBuilder.php:121 -
Adds text to the current message.
Used by 0 functions | Uses 2 functions | Source: wp-includes/php-ai-client/src/Builders/PromptBuilder.php:146 -
Adds a file to the current message.
Used by 0 functions | Uses 3 functions | Source: wp-includes/php-ai-client/src/Builders/PromptBuilder.php:169